Description:
Four Cast Iron Porringers, attributed to William Bullock & Co., West Bromwich, England, active 1791-1895, each with well-filed gate mark and pierced handle marked "BELLEVUE," three additionally marked "W. BULLOCK" on bottom, and one also marked "1 Pint" on bottom of vessel, lg. 8, dia. 5 1/2, dp. 2 in.
Provenance: The Howard Roth Collection.
